Less Crowded Alternatives To Palisades Tahoe
Palisades Tahoe sits in weekend reach of Bay Area crowds, so storm Saturdays fill lots and I-80 chain delays stack before you upload. Peak-day parking reservations add another gate. When your powder Saturday forecast stays high, these swaps change corridor or destination without giving up Sierra snow entirely.
Stay with Palisades Tahoe if
- Parking is reserved on a weekday after the storm clears.
- Tuesday through Thursday fits your pass when Saturday crowd scores stay high.
- Base lifts carry your morning while the main gondola line is long.
- North-shore lodging beats a Bay Area day trip for dawn uploads.
Swap to an alternative if
- Powder Saturday plus I-80 delays consume the morning with no reservation.
- Peak parking reservations sold out on your only ski date.
- Holiday week treats every day like a weekend for lot access.
- Wind holds concentrate everyone at mid-mountain uploads.
Quieter picks
Mammoth Mountain
Longer drive filters Tahoe day-trip surges on eastern Sierra midweek dates.
Best timing: Midweek after storms on Highway 395.
Tradeoff: 395 storm closures still happen. Mammoth Lakes is about 300 road miles from Los Angeles; winter Highway 395 controls can extend the drive.

Frequently asked questions
What is a less crowded alternative to Palisades Tahoe?
Mammoth midweek, Heavenly on a lower-score Tahoe weekend, and Steamboat when you exit the I-80 corridor entirely.
When is Palisades Tahoe least crowded?
Weekdays after storms clear in our crowd data. Powder Saturdays and holidays are busiest.
Do I need parking reservations?
Peak days have used reservations. Confirm current rules on the official resort site.
How bad is I-80 on storm weekends?
Chain controls and delays are common. Midweek beats Saturday highway timing.
